What is better than ibisPaint?

That is a difficult question to answer without knowing the exact purpose you are seeking to accomplish with the program. IbisPaint is a very powerful and well-loved painting/drawing app with many features.

It is great for digital art, however if you are looking for other specific features, such as animation, there are several alternatives that may be more suited for your needs. Some alternatives would include Autodesk SketchBook, FireAlpaca, Krita, and PaintTool SAI.

Each of these programs come with their own sets of advantages and disadvantages and have different levels of complexity. It is up to you to determine which program will best meet your artistic needs.

How do I import files into ibisPaint X?

Importing files into ibisPaint X is a simple process that allows you to easily add images, photos, and sketches to your artwork. To start, open the app and tap the plus icon at the bottom right corner.

Then, choose “Import from” followed by “Photo Album” or “Photos”, depending on whether the file you’re importing is stored in your iPhone or iPad. You’ll be asked to provide permission for the app to access your photos.

Once granted, you’ll be taken to your photo library where you can select the file you want to upload. Once you choose the file, it’ll appear as a layer in your ibisPaint X document. To change the size of the imported file, you can use the Move & Scale function from the Tool Bar.

You can also combine imported and painted layers together in order to achieve your desired effect. Finally, when you’re ready to save your artwork, simply tap the save icon at the top right corner.
